nodemailer 사용법
공식문서
https://nodemailer.com/about/
npm i nodemailer
gmail로 메일보내기
참고링크
https://choice91.tistory.com/62
https://www.cckn.dev/dev/2000-9-nodemailer/
새 파일에서 nodemailer로 메일 보내기 성공.... 너무 힘들다
이제 팀프로젝트 파일에서 써먹어야하는데 nodemailer 코드를 넣을 위치를 모르겠음
튜터님께 도움을 요청함
현재 나의 목표가 무엇이며 회원가입시에 메일을 보내므로 회원가입 api에 추가해야한다는것을 상기시켜주시고 추가 질문에 몇가지 조언을 해주심
회원가입 api에 메일함수 추가
인증 됨/안됨 필드 추가
인증api 추가
회원가입 api에 로직을 작성해서 인증메일을 보내는것까지 성공
사용자가 입력한 이메일을 변수로 받아와서 보냈다
인증메일에 랜덤한 6자리숫자를 보내기 위해 Math.rondom함수를 사용했다
인증메일에서 받은 랜덤코드를 추가로 작성한 인증api에서 어떻게 사용자의 입력값과 비교하여 인증 응답을 줄것인지 고민중이다.
write EPROTO 24100360:error:100000f7:SSL routines:OPENSSL_internal:WRONG_VERSION_NUMBER:..\..\third_party\boringssl\src\ssl\tls_record.cc:231:
8:48
해당 API가 실제로 HTTP만 지원할 때 https에 POST를 시도했다는 에러이다.
https://stackoverflow.com/questions/62658941/error-write-eproto-34557064error100000f7ssl-routinesopenssl-internalwrong